Personal Career & Interests

Mr Moonis Elahi was born on April 12, 1976 in Lahore. He obtained the degree of BBA in 1999 from University of Pennsylvania, Philadelphia, USA. He has been elected as Member Provincial Assembly of the Punjab in General Elections 2008. He belongs to a renowned political family. He is the son of Chaudhry Parvez Elahi, former Chief Minister of Punjab, nephew of Chaudhry Shujaat Hussain, former Prime Minister of Pakistan and grandson of Chaudhry Zahoor Elahi, a prominent politician. His father Chaudhry Parvez Elahi has served as Member of Punjab Assembly for six consecutive terms during 1985-88, 1988-90, 1990-93, 1993-96, 1997-99 and 2002-07 and is currently an MNA who has also functioned as the Provincial Minister during 1985-88, 1988-90 & 1990-93; and has also served as Deputy Leader of the Opposition and later on as Leader of the Opposition during 1993-96. He has served as the Speaker, Punjab Assembly during 1997-99 and was the Chief Minister of Punjab during 2002-07. Mr Moonis Elahi interests include reading, which is his favourite pastime. He likes to read the biographics of successful leaders and their contributions to their nations.
